700 W ATX server power supply operating from 90 to 264 V AC input
The ZIPPY PSL-6701P delivers 700 watts of continuous power for rack-mount and tower servers that demand reliable, always-on operation. It accepts a wide 90 to 264 volt AC input range, making it suitable for global deployment without manual switching. This unit targets system integrators and IT managers building or maintaining enterprise infrastructure.
The supply fits a conventional ATX chassis and provides the cabling required for motherboard, CPU and peripheral connections in a typical server build. Its single-unit design removes the need for redundant hot-swap modules, simplifying inventory and reducing cabling complexity. Builders requiring N+1 redundancy or higher-wattage output should evaluate alternative configurations.
